Understanding Quality 92.5 Silver: Assessment Understanding
92.5 silver, often referred to as sterling silver, is a common alloy consisting of 92.5% pure silver and 7.5% typically copper. This small amount of different metal is incorporated to boost the silver's strength and prevent discoloration. Unlike 100% pure silver, which is very soft, 92.5 silver delivers a more combination of beauty and practicality. Protecting your precious 92.5 silver pieces, consider these simple guidelines :
- Carefully clean with a gentle duster .
- Store your silver pieces in a cool place .
- Avoid using harsh cleaners .
- Apply a silver polish occasionally in order to remove dullness.
Through these simple methods , you can ensure the luster and beauty of your genuine silver treasures .
Pure Silver vs. 925 Silver: What's the Difference ?
While both sound alike , solid silver and sterling silver are distinctly different metals. Finest silver is primarily silver, comprising 99.9% silver. This makes it incredibly workable and prone to damage . 925 silver, on the other hand, is an alloy of silver – typically 92.5% silver blended with other metals, usually brass , to increase its hardness and prevent bending . Therefore, 925 silver is the preferred metal for silverware due to its combination of beauty and practicality .

Investing in Silver Earrings: Sterling & 92.5 Explained
Considering expanding your collection with silver jewelry ? Understanding the distinction between sterling silver and 92.5 silver is essential . Both terms generally signify the same alloy: a blend of 92.5% pure silver and 7.5% alloy elements, typically copper. This designation is a historical term for this silver level, frequently used on pieces worldwide. While some sellers might use the terms synonymously , recognizing this fundamental structure will guide you in determining the value of your silver purchase .
